What are the regulatory measures for market economies in the cryptocurrency industry?
What are the specific regulatory measures implemented by governments to regulate the cryptocurrency industry in market economies?
5 answers
- Reina BaginaJul 13, 2021 · 5 years agoIn market economies, governments have implemented various regulatory measures to address the challenges and risks associated with the cryptocurrency industry. These measures aim to protect investors, prevent money laundering and fraud, and ensure the stability and integrity of financial markets. Some common regulatory measures include licensing and registration requirements for cryptocurrency exchanges, know-your-customer (KYC) and anti-money laundering (AML) regulations, consumer protection laws, and the enforcement of securities regulations for initial coin offerings (ICOs). These measures help create a safer and more transparent environment for cryptocurrency transactions.
